A gentleman named Marc sent me a photograph of this "sailor boy" given to him by his mother-in-law. John Walcher of our firm recognized it as being made by Effanbee,-a New York City based toy company founded in 1912.
A Sailor Boy Named Mickey
This particular doll is called the Mickey Doll and is made of vinyl. They
were first introduced in 1956, and manufactured through 1972. Effanbee
Mickey dolls come up on eBay regularly and sell for between $5-50
depending on their condition and type of clothing. I'm not sure what
